Strawberry Pretzel Dessert

This classic, potluck favorite features a crunchy pretzel crust topped with sweet cream and an irresistible strawberry jello topping. It's the perfect combination of sweet and salty!

Ingredients

For the Base Layer:

  • 2 cups pretzels crushed
  • ¾ cup butter melted
  • 2 tablespoons sugar

For the Cream Layer:

  • 2 cups whipped topping
  • 8 ounces cream cheese softened
  • 1 cup sugar

For the Strawberry Layer:

  • 2 packages of strawberry jello 3 ounces each
  • 2 cups boiling water
  • 32 ounces frozen sliced strawberries thawed

Instructions

  • Preheat oven to 350º Fahrenheit.
  • In a small mixing bowl, combine base layer ingredients.
  • Press mixture into a greased 13x9" baking dish.
  • Bake for 10 minutes. Allow to completely cool.
  • To make cream layer, beat whipped topping, cream cheese, and sugar in a medium mixing bowl until smooth.
  • Spread cream over crust. Refrigerate for 30 minutes.
  • To prepare strawberry layer, stir jello into boiling water until dissolved.
  • Stir in strawberries.
  • Refrigerate until jello begins to thicken.
  • Spoon over cream layer.
  • Refrigerate for 4 hours before serving.
